#437027 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#437027 is composed of 26.3% red, 43.9% green and 15.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 40.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 65.2% yellow and 56.1% black. It has a hue angle of 97 degrees, a saturation of 48.3% and a lightness of 29.6%. #437027 color hex could be obtained by blending #86e04e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

#437027 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#437027 has RGB values of R:67, G:112, B:39 and CMYK values of C:0.4, M:0, Y:0.65, K:0.56. Its decimal value is 4419623.

Shades and Tints of #437027
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060a04 is the darkest color, while #fcfdf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#437027
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4b4d4a is the less saturated color, while #3b9304 is the most saturated one.
